"I'm always trying to improve," said Lucas, who also has young Frenchman Damien Plessis hot on his heels.
 
"All I can do is try to improve every single day in training and that will give me a better chance of playing well if I am given some minutes on the pitch for the team.
 
"I know how difficult it is to play in midfield for a club like Liverpool as we have players like Gerrard, Alonso and Mascherano who also play there and are great players."
 
Although he does not boast the impressive appearance haul of his teammates in international football yet, the youngster has become a regular in Dunga's Brazil squad following an impressive spell as Brazil U20 captain.
 
Lucas hopes such a progression can soon be matched at Liverpool.
 
"I think I am a better player than I was last season. I have not played too much but when I do I try to play with a high tempo because I think that is the key to doing well for an English team."
 
The dead leg suffered by Mascherano against Blackburn on Saturday could give Lucas a starting opportunity against PSV Eindhoven this evening, and with it a chance to repay boss Rafa Benitez's faith in him.

There were a few absences from the travelling squad, however. Dirk Kuyt stayed at home to recover from a slight hamstring strain he picked up towards the end of Saturday's 3-1 win over Blackburn Rovers, while Fernando Torres, Martin Skrtel, Fabio Aurelio and Philip Degen are all out with hamstring, knee, calf and foot injuries respectively.

Reserve team starlets Martin Kelly, Stephen Darby and Jay Spearing were also included in the trip to Eindhoven, where the current temperature is a chilly three degrees Celsius.

The Liverpool squad in full: Reina, Cavalieri, Dossena, Agger, Carragher, Arbeloa, Darby, Kelly, Spearing, Gerrard, Alonso, Lucas, Mascherano, Benayoun, Riera, Keane, Babel, Ngog.


Quotes from Rafa:

"It is difficult to say now who will play in Eindhoven, but it is clear that we will be making several changes," he said.

"But we will probably take most of the senior players because of the prospect of injuries.

"The players are involved in more matches these days. Kuyt, Carragher and Arbeloa have all played a lot of games this season.


"But Lucas will be involved. People have criticised him recently but he has been working so hard, he is the kind of player with a great character who will become very important for us."
